On passports; what takes up a whole page is a visa. I had to get some when I traveled to China twice about Ten years ago. You have to sent your passport to the consulate or to an agency, pay a fee, and they paste in the visa. Anyway each page is divided into quarters for stamping entries and exits and you have 12 or 13 pages for those. That’s quite a bit of travel. If you have problems with space while traveling you just contact the US consulate in the respective county, or if low on pages- just get another passport before travel. Plan ahead.

about a half hour drive south of you near florence is the darlingtonia, or (cobra lily) wayside where you can take a boardwalk and see hundreds of these very rare bug eating plants.

you probably drive past it on your way .
